UMW Field Hockey Blanks Ohio Wesleyan, 2-0, on Sunday

The University of Mary Washington field hockey team used the strength of goals from sophomore Anna Reed and senior Grayson Scott, and the defense did the rest in a 2-0 victory at Ohio Wesleyan University on Sunday morning. The Eagles, winners of two straight, improve to 4-3 on the season.

After a scoreless first quarter, Reed opened the scoring at 27:09 on an assist from junior Mackenzie Proffitt. The Eagles maintained a one-score lead through halftime and the third quarter, before Scott tallied an insurance goal at 52:44, unassisted.

UMW led in shots, 20-5, and penalty corners, 6-2. Eagle junior goalie Tori Winans made three saves in recording her second shutout in as many days.

The Eagles will return to action on Tuesday, when they visit Randolph-Macon College at 4:00 p.m.
